vty: fix working in file-lock mode
When the configuration node is entered in file-lock mode, candidate and running datastores are locked. Any configuration change is followed by an implicit commit which leads to a crash of mgmtd, because double lock is prohibited by an assert. When working in file-lock mode, we shouldn't do implicit commits which is disabled by allowing pending configuration changes. Signed-off-by: Igor Ryzhov <iryzhov@nfware.com>
